New study comparing an ensemble of 16 ice-flow models: if we continue with increasing emissions, we'll cause meters of global sea level rise. Up to 7 meters (!) by year 2300.

Increasing temperatures cause the humidity of the air to also increase. As the air contains more water, when it rains, it rains more.
This 'causal chain' is clearly observed in changes to UK climate, leading to more intense rainfall, increasing the risk of local flooding.
